Welcome aboard! Quick note on the Tidemark partner SFTP drop: every Thursday, Bellrow Analytics pushes a zipped feed into the drop directory, and the Skimmerjay job picks it up around 06:00. If the file's late, don't panic — ping the partner liaison channel first, since Bellrow's batch often slips an hour. Never hand-edit files in the drop; the checksum step will reject them anyway. The schedule, naming convention, and escalation steps are all on the internal page below.

dashboard of tajef-bagaf = https://jira.lumicsys.test/pipeline/pages/ticket/board/38c7a6816de95075

Subject: Reseller programme — decision needed

Team,

The Brightlane reseller programme is live in two regions. Margins holding at target; onboarding time still too long. Sales leads: push certified-partner volume before quarter close. We cut two underperforming partners last week; no pushback expected. Next tier launch depends on exec sign-off this Friday. Read the attached numbers before the call. The following should inform your pipeline conversations.

management briefing: Headcount on the Belix team goes from 60 to 93 by the end of November. Gross margin on Belix came in at 23 percent against a plan of 47 percent.

Heads up: if the Lintrock baseline file in the Quarrow repo drifts from main, CI fails with a "stale baseline" error even when the code is fine. Quick fix is to regenerate the baseline on a clean checkout and re-push. If a customer build is blocked, confirm the failing run matches the token below before escalating.

build token for yadug-yagag: htk21_c863c33eb8b82c0c9c152